89.6% of people living in Female-only households in Tuscaloosa, Alabama have health insurance

Historical Timeline

89.6% of people living in Female-only households in Tuscaloosa, Alabama have health insurance historical data

  • 2015 - 76.2%

    The 2015 76.2% is the baseline measurement.

  • 2016 - 86.8%

    The 2016 increase to 86.8% from 2015 represents a 10.6% increase YoY.

  • 2017 - 89.4%

    The 2017 increase to 89.4% from 2016 represents a 2.6% increase YoY.

  • 2018 - 87.5%

    The 2018 decrease to 87.5% from 2017 represents a -1.9% decrease YoY.

  • 2019 - 87.1%

    The 2019 decrease to 87.1% from 2018 represents a -0.4% decrease YoY.

  • 2021 - 91.4%

    The 2021 increase to 91.4% from 2019 represents a 4.3% increase YoY.

  • 2022 - 88.1%

    The 2022 decrease to 88.1% from 2021 represents a -3.3% decrease YoY.

  • 2023 - 89.6%

    The 2023 increase to 89.6% from 2022 represents a 1.5% increase YoY.
